Kazuo Ishiguro wins Nobel Prize in Literature

Ishiguro is best known novels for "The Remains of the Day" and "Never Let Me Go." Permanent secretary of the Swedish Academy Sara Danius said Danius described Ishiguro as a writer of great integrity. Ishiguro was born in Nagasaki, but moved with his family to Britain when he was 5.
